Along with the internal release of "Tower of the sun" scheduled for March 2018, Jr. will be born in "Robo of Tower of the sun"!

Equipped with an amazing transformation gimmick in a compact body. Complete transformation from Tower of the sun to Robo Jr.!
Inside it looks chiraly Prints the tree of life inside.
Robo Jr. can firing chest face = dimensionally explosive missiles.
The pedestal is also newly designed for the internal release of Tower of the sun


What is Robo in Tower of the sun?
"Tower of the sun" was created by artist Taro Okamoto for the theme pavilion of the Japan World Exposition.
A giant robot of a miracle that the toy product of "CHOGOKIN" challenged from the front and realized in 2014 in the art work.
Mr. Okamoto Taro Memorial Museum Director, Mr. Akira Hirano Officially approved.
It is a collaboration project representing the 40th anniversary of the CHOGOKIN that made the world noisy.


■ Product Specifications
Total Height: Approximately 150 mm (Robot type)
Material: ABS, die-cast

About the Brand

CHOGOKIN

A series of die-cast toys that started with the blockbuster hit "CHOGOKIN MAZINGER Z," released in 1974. In addition to the exterior reproduction made of composite materials including die-cast, it is equipped with character-specific gimmicks such as firing, combining, and transforming. The concept, design, and execution of this pioneering toy series gave birth to the CHOGOKIN category of toys.
